Alph is a is one of the three main protagonists of Pikmin 3, the other two being his crewmates Brittany and Captain Charlie, who all visit the mysterious planet PNF-404 in search of food for the hungry planet of Koppai. Alph serves as the engineer of the ship, the S.S. Drake, which his grandfather (also named Drake) designed. He is very bright and positive in character, and greatly respects Charlie.

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S / Wii U Edit

Template:Quote2 Alph makes his Super Smash Bros. debut as a playable character accessible via Captain Olimar's alternate costumes in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S and Super Smash Bros. for Wii U. Just like Olimar, Alph is drastically scaled for his appearances in the Super Smash Bros. series, as he is only about an inch tall in the Pikmin series.

As an alternate costume, his attacks and statistics are identical to Olimar's with any and all changes merely being cosmetic. As with other alternative costumes, the game does not acknowledge him as a separate character from Olimar in battle records and miscellaneous aspects, such as Classic Mode. The exception to this is the announcer, crowd, and character selection, all of whom say and/or display his own name. He shares this trait with the Koopalings—the alternate costumes of Bowser Jr.—who are also named, but not acknowledged as separate characters. In All-Star mode, Alph can also appear in place of Olimar, and in Super Smash Bros. for Wii U, he can be faced as an opponent in rounds 4 and 5 of Classic Mode.

In both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S and Super Smash Bros. for Wii U, there is an unlockable trophy of Alph that can be purchased from the Trophy Shop after clearing Classic with Olimar. In the latter game, it costs 1000G.

Super Smash Bros. Ultimate Edit

In Super Smash Bros. Ultimate, Alph returns as a playable character accessible via Olimar's alternate costumes. Unlike in the previous game, Alph is an 'unlockable' character. Once again, his attacks and statistics are identical to Olimar's and (with the exception of the announcer, crowd, and character selection, all of which say and/or display his own name) the game does not acknowledge him as a separate character from Olimar in battle records and other miscellaneous aspects, such as Classic Mode.

Alph's Classic Mode route is nearly the same as Olimar's except round 6 features a battle against Olimar instead of Alph like in Olimar's Classic Mode route.

Trivia Edit

  • According to design documents, at one point during development of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S / Wii U, Alph was being considered as being a full separate playable character; he would have been a clone of Olimar, except with the addition of utilizing Rock Pikmin.[1]
  • Alph is the only playable character in Super Smash Bros. for Nintendo 3DS / Wii U who made his debut on the Wii U console.
